Soft plastics, the kind that can be scrunched into a ball, are among the biggest problems in the kerbside recycling system.
In fact 8 out of 10 councils consider them the number one problem as they get caught in the recycling machinery.

RED group is an organisation who have developed and implemented the REDcycle Program; a recovery initiative for post-consumer soft plastic.
They have teamed up with Coles, Woolworths and some of Australia’s most-loved brands to make it easy for you to keep your plastic bags and soft plastic packaging out of landfill.
The REDcycle Program is true product stewardship model where manufacturers, retailers and consumers are sharing responsibility in creating a sustainable future.
